Output 66d286dd039e820fdab805ca80df2a3d2ce52b4a5f3a5fa868b458999e938656:1

value
66964881
script pubkey
OP_0 OP_PUSHBYTES_20 26551477ea343a31f685fd1d6972ea547386a23c
address
bc1qye23gal2xsarra59l5wkjuh223ecdg3uywc2u7
transaction
66d286dd039e820fdab805ca80df2a3d2ce52b4a5f3a5fa868b458999e938656
confirmations
150347
spent
true